Java快速入门教程:编译与文档解析
需积分: 5 29 浏览量
更新于2024-11-07
收藏 9KB ZIP 举报
资源摘要信息:"GettingStartedJava"
知识点1: Java编译过程
在Java编程中,编译是一个重要的过程,它将编写好的源代码(.java文件)转换为字节码(.class文件),以便Java虚拟机(JVM)可以执行。在本资源中,通过运行mvn package来执行编译过程。Maven是一个广泛使用的Java项目管理和自动化构建工具,它使用一个名为pom.xml的项目对象模型文件来管理项目的构建,报告和文档。mvn package命令是Maven生命周期的一个阶段,它负责编译源代码,运行测试,然后打包归档到一个JAR文件中。
知识点2: Maven基本概念
Maven的主要功能包括:项目构建、依赖管理和文档生成等。在构建过程中,Maven会根据pom.xml文件中的定义来下载依赖库,执行编译、测试和打包等操作。依赖管理则是Maven的核心功能之一,允许项目声明它所依赖的库,Maven会自动处理这些依赖的下载和更新。本资源中提到的mvn package编译Java,体现了Maven在项目构建中的作用。
知识点3: Java类路径(classpath)
在Java程序中,类路径是一个非常关键的概念。它是一个路径的集合,告诉Java虚拟机去哪里查找用户定义的类和包。在本资源描述中,使用了-java -cp命令来指定类路径。这里,cp参数后面跟随的路径target/Example-1.0-SNAPSHOT-jar-with-dependencies.jar包含了所有需要的类文件和依赖,确保了Java程序可以正确地执行。
知识点4: Java运行时参数
描述中还提到了如何运行Java程序并传递参数。在命令行中执行Java程序时,可以提供各种参数来控制程序的行为。例如,-cp或-classpath参数指定了Java类加载器搜索类的路径。此外,还可以使用其他命令行选项来控制JVM的行为,如设置最大内存使用限制等。
知识点5: Java文档解析
资源描述提到了如何使用Java程序解析文档。解析本地或在线文档是很多Java应用的常见需求。通过指定执行类(如org.lodlaundromat.ReadFile)和必要的依赖,Java程序能够读取和处理文档内容。这通常涉及I/O操作、文件读取、文本处理等技能,是Java应用开发中的一个基础知识点。
知识点6: Java查询操作
文档还展示了如何执行特定的查询操作(如org.lodlaundromat.QueryLdf)。在许多实际应用场景中,Java程序需要对数据进行查询,以实现复杂的数据处理和业务逻辑。这里使用了Java的类和方法来实现具体的数据查询功能,强调了Java编程在数据处理和业务逻辑实现中的应用。
总结以上知识点,本资源《GettingStartedJava》为Java初学者提供了一个入门级的指南,涵盖了Java编译、项目构建、类路径设置、程序运行参数、文档解析以及查询操作等多个方面。通过本资源的学习,初学者可以掌握Java编程中的基础操作和概念,为更深入的学习和开发打下坚实的基础。
2024-12-26 上传
2024-12-26 上传
2024-12-26 上传
2024-12-26 上传
高晖云
- 粉丝: 31
- 资源: 4621
最新资源
- Geolocation2
- 作品集:从节目预告到西班牙国际节目
- Assignmentsanquest
- Miss-Kobayashi-Maid-Dragon
- MediaExtractor:用于从 Uri 获取图像和视频的文件表示的 Android 实用程序。 糖衣转化为 Retrofit TypedFile 工厂
- SUSpiciousLibraryFrontEnd
- 18b02,凯撒算法c语言源码,c语言
- Desenvolvimento_De_Sistemas_Modulo02
- [上传下载]360免费图片上传系统_upload.rar
- regui
- Cyphers homepage helper-crx插件
- springboot-training
- neogcamp-food-interpreter:用CodeSandbox创建
- 伪枚举:创建、操作和显示具有枚举值的数组-matlab开发
- gvsavings-crx插件
- 5,c语言开发的源码,c语言项目